September 3rd, 2023 - Made to Dwell 03.09.2023

Today we wrap up our Dwell series with Psalm 63. In this Psalm, David passionately declares his love and worship of God. David's ability to live in this state of mind shaped everything about his life. Living in praise shaped his posture and perspective through life's hardest circumstances. When we learn to dwell in God's presence we begin to live the the life we were made for.
